These days, finding an affordable place to live in the East Hanover area can be challenging. Home prices in East Hanover are now at a median cost of $631,732, higher than the New Jersey average of $388,929.
The average cost of rent is $2,804/mo in East Hanover, primarily driven by the current value of real estate in the East Hanover area. While nearly 43.18% of residents own their homes outright in East Hanover, 8.13% rent.
Housing affordability isn’t just about home prices, though. The average household income in East Hanover is $11,141 per month. Households that rent pay about 25.17% of their income on rent here. East Hanover's most expensive areas are in the southwestern regions, while the cheapest areas are in the southeastern parts of the city.
